The team of employees, family and friends were among over 450 walkers who attended the annual walk on Saturday, March 31st at Cranes Roost Park in Altamonte Springs. Inwood placed first in the Corporate Team category contributing to the grand total of $80,000 raised at the event.</span></p> <p><span class="Newsbody">Alex Hull, President of Inwood, understands the importance of supporting the cause through his personal connection to the organization. Alex's sister, Joyce Hildreth, is the Associate Director of LCF and lives with inherited and progressive vision loss known as Retinitis Pigmentosa. Joyce has been dedicated to LCF for 10 years and due to her strength and commitment to supporting the cause, Alex has been inspired to do the same. Over the years, Alex has worked to raise Inwood's awareness of the importance of the services provided by the organization and encourage annual participation in the Sight and Sole Walk.</span></p> <p><span class="Newsbody">&quot;I am proud to support my sister, LCF and the amazing work the organization does for people living with visual impairments," stated <st1:PersonName w:st="on">Alex Hull</st1:PersonName> . "Inwood will continue to help organizations, like LCF, raise awareness and bring hope to the community.&quot;</span></p> <p><span class="Newsbody">For over 30 years, LCF has been the only organization in Central Florida that provides comprehensive vision rehabilitation services to children and adults with vision impairment. According to the organization, it is estimated that as many as 80,000 Central Floridians are living with blindness or significant vision loss. LCF uses the funds raised at events like the Sight and Sole Walk for high quality programs, expert technology and caring advocacy.</span></p> <p><span class="Newsbody">&quot;My daughters and I enjoyed walking and making a difference in the community. The walk not only raised money but also raised our awareness of LCF and the need for their services in the community," explained </a> <st1:PersonName w:st="on">Emma Doing</st1:PersonName> , an employee at Inwood.
